This tall structure halfway down Via dei Calzaiuoli looks more like a Gothic warehouse than a church—which is exactly what it was, built as a granary/grain market in 1337. On the ground floor of the square building are the 13th-century arches that originally formed the loggia of the grain market.

The church of Orsanmichele is a lovely church in Florence. There is a gorgeous altar inside. The church was originally a market and granary. There is evidence of this inside. There are 14 replica statues in niches around the outside of the church.
